Masih ingat dengan artikel yang saya tulis mengenai mudahnya Web Developer mengeksekusi kode untuk semua halaman sebelum koneksi ke database ditutup di Aplikasi Web yang dihasilkan oleh PHPMaker? Ya, Web Developer dapat menggunakan server event Page_Unloaded yang bersifat global untuk semua halaman. Kali ini kita akan membahas server event yang mirip dengan itu. Namanya Page_Unload. Seperti namanya, server event ini dipanggil sebelum koneksi ke Database ditutup di suatu halaman. Selain itu, … [Selengkapnya ...]
Mengeksekusi Kode untuk Semua Halaman Sebelum Koneksi Database Ditutup dari PHPMaker
Ada satu hal lagi yang saya senangi dari PHPMaker. Sekalipun PHPMaker menggunakan OOP (Object Oriented Programming), tapi dia menyusun kode di file script pada Aplikasi Web yang dihasilkan olehnya sesuai dengan urutan event yang terjadi di suatu halaman. Termasuk server event yang dijalankan di suatu halaman pun, disusun berdasarkan urutan yang rapi dan rinci. Mulai saat halaman dimuat oleh sistem sampai dengan saat halaman itu selesai dimuat (unloaded) oleh sistem. Sebelum mengenal bahasa … [Selengkapnya ...]
Urutan Server Event pada Aplikasi Web yang Dibuat oleh PHPMaker
Secara umum, Server Events dijalankan pada Aplikasi Web yang di-generate oleh PHPMaker dengan urutan sebagai berikut: Page_Loading (Global function) Page_Load (Page class method) Page_Rendering (Global function) Page_Render Page_DataRendering .RecordSet_* / Row_* (Page/Table class method) Page_DataRendered Page_Unload (Page class method) Page_Unloaded (Global function) Sekedar mengingatkan kembali, bahwa kode yang dihasilkan oleh PHPMaker menggunakan OOP (Object Oriented … [Selengkapnya ...]